I am trying to model a floor in SAP to determine its frequency. So far I've done the following:
1. Modelled all the beams
2. Determined the I_cr.dynamic for the deck + topping (in steel units - i.e. concrete I is transformed based on the modulus of elasticity) - I got this from the decking supplier
3. Created a new area property (thin shell) with depth to give me equivalent moment of inertia
4. Added property modifiers for weight
5. Set f11, f22, f12 modifiers to very small numbers
6. Meshed shell in 1m x 1m areas, assigned automatic frame mesh
7. Inserted shell above the beams
I'm checking my model right now and am getting larger deflections than I expected in the shells. This is my first time trying to model steel deck in SAP so I would love any input on the best way to do this.
